Source and calculation method

CurrencyHub preserves the requested date separately from the actual provider publication date. Monthly and annual averages are arithmetic means of available daily observations, and the month-end value is the final published observation in that calendar month. No missing weekend or holiday rate is invented or interpolated. Review the policy that applies to any accounting, tax or legal use.

Data interpretation note

These observations are reference rates for comparison and research, not bank execution prices. A requested weekend or holiday may have no publication because the provider follows its own release calendar; CurrencyHub identifies the actual published date instead of inventing or interpolating a value. Banks and payment services can use different processing dates, spreads and fees.
